net: remove dead code after sk_data_ready change

As a followup to commit 676d23690fb ("net: Fix use after free by
removing length arg from sk_data_ready callbacks"), we can remove
some useless code in sock_queue_rcv_skb() and rxrpc_queue_rcv_skb()
